Abstract

A disc support and transfer mechanism for a disc changer including a magazine for supporting a plurality of discs in generally parallel vertical storage planes, and a disc transfer mechanism for transferring a selected disc from the magazine along a vertical transfer plane aligned with its vertical storage plane, the disc transfer mechanism including a longitudinally movable transfer bar extending over the magazine, the magazine and the frame being mounted for relative movement to position the transfer bar in an initial position above the selected disc resting in the magazine. First and second arms extend vertically down from the bar, the first arm being fixed to the transfer bar and the second arm being pivotably mounted to the transfer bar. The arms are located so that neither arm initially engages the disc. Upon movement of the transfer bar the first and second arms engage and roll the selected disc back and forth along a transfer plane to and from its storage plane; a first cam and a second cam pivot the second arm into and out of engagement with the selected disc responsive to movement of the transfer bar.
